Comprising the Navy, Army and Air Force, the Australian Defence Force is a modern, people-focused organisation and one of Australia's major employers. The ADF is one of the world's leading military organisations fulfilling key defensive roles as well as providing a range of peacetime services. With more than 250 different jobs ranging from medical, health and engineering, through to intelligence, aviation and security, you'll be sure to find a role that’s right for you. 

In the ADF, you’ll be paid to undertake training, acquire new skills and gain specialist knowledge, then go on to receive a competitive salary with incredible benefits such as healthcare, accommodation and travel allowances, with ongoing training and leadership opportunities as you progress. You'll also experience an exciting new lifestyle where friends, sports and adventure play a huge part.

Join the ADF fully degree qualified and you'll hit the ground running, with a fast-track into a leadership role plus opportunities for further study. Whether you are a recent graduate considering your next move, or you are in the middle of your career, you'll be able to make more of your degree as an officer in the ADF. Your ADF career begins with world-class management and leadership training, preparing you to take command of Navy, Army or Air Force personnel. Then throughout your career, you'll be given opportunities for further study, specialisation and diversification, with the costs covered by the ADF.
